This position is located at Shiprock Service Unit, Northern Navajo Medical Center (NNMC), Division of Nursing Services, Obstetric (OB) inpatient Shiprock, New Mexico. The purpose of this position is to serve as a team leader and assess patients' nursing needs, develop and modify plans of care, direct and approve care, and delegate appropriate duties to ensure safe, effective, and efficient patient care.

BASIC REQUIREMENT(S):
Education
A graduate or higher level degree, bachelor's degree, associate degree, or diploma from an accredited professional nursing educational program is required. This education must have been accredited by the Commission on Collegiate Nursing Education, Council on Accreditation of Nurse Anesthesia Educational Programs, Accreditation Commission for Midwifery Education, or an accrediting body recognized by the U.S. Department of Education at the time the degree was obtained.
Degree from Foreign Nursing School:
Official certification from the Commission on Graduates of Foreign Nursing Schools is required for individuals who graduated from foreign nursing schools.
Licensure
For all grade levels and positions, applicants must have passed the National Council Licensure Examination. In addition, they must possess a current, active, full, and unrestricted license or registration as a professional nurse from a State, the District of Columbia, the Commonwealth of Puerto Rico, or a territory of the United States.
Experience
The work experience must have equipped the applicant with the particular knowledge, skills, and abilities to successfully perform the duties of the position. At the GS-9 and above grade level, many positions may require experience in a specialty area of nursing.
Basic Requirements for the GS-11 (or equivalent) Grade Level
In addition to the above requirements, applicants must meet one of the following requirements:
- Successful completion of a PhD or equivalent doctoral degree from a professional nursing educational program or related medical science field; or
- At least one full year of professional nursing experience (equivalent to the GS-9 grade level) and possession of a diploma, associate degree, bachelor's degree, or master's degree from a professional nursing educational program.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
Your resume must demonstrate at least one (1) year of specialized experience equivalent to at least the next lower grade level in the Federal service obtained in either the private or public sector performing the following type of work and/or tasks:
GS-11:
Providing professional nursing care and serving as a team lead for high-risk obstetric and newborn patients in Labor and Delivery, Obstetrical Triage, Postpartum, Newborn Nursery, and Neonatal Stabilization settings; managing complex maternal and neonatal conditions and emergencies; performing STAT cesarean section support, circulating/scrub nursing, newborn resuscitation, and stabilization; administering medications, IV fluids, blood products, and other prescribed treatments; developing and modifying individualized plans of care; mentoring and providing guidance to nursing staff; coordinating patient care and resources; and collaborating with physicians, midwives, and interdisciplinary teams to ensure safe, effective patient care.
